read the excerpt from the essay "summer: two weeks or two months? "
the final bell rings. it’s the last day of school, and summer has finally come! students don’t have to think about school for over two months. that's the way it's always been, and, indeed, that's the way it always should be. schools should continue using the traditional calendar and resist switching to a year-round schedule. there are numerous downsides to year-round schooling. it has no positive effects on education, it's more expensive for schools and communities, and it disrupts summer vacation, a time when kids can spend lots of time with their families.
